Abstract

An on-chip antenna comprising an electrically insulating substrate having first and second faces; a metal layer arranged on the second face; and, a dipole antenna structure arranged on the first face, the dipole antenna structure comprising a dipole antenna and a feed structure connected to the dipole antenna; the on-chip antenna being configured such that when the feed structure is fed with an electrical signal it operates simultaneously in (i) at least one dielectric resonator mode to function as a dielectric resonance antenna, and (ii) at least one dipole mode to function as a cavity backed dipole antenna.

Claims (31)

1. An on-chip antenna comprising:

an electrically insulating substrate having first and second faces;

a metal layer arranged on the second face; and,

a dipole antenna structure arranged on the first face, the dipole antenna structure comprising a dipole antenna and a feed structure connected to the dipole antenna;

the on-chip antenna being configured such that when the feed structure is fed with an electrical signal it operates simultaneously in (i) at least one dielectric resonator mode to function as a dielectric resonance antenna, and (ii) at least one dipole mode to function as a cavity backed dipole antenna.

2. An on-chip antenna as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the feed structure comprises a co-planar waveguide.

3. An on-chip antenna as claimed in claim 2 wherein the coplanar waveguide and dipole antenna are coplanar.

4. An on-chip antenna as claimed in claim 2 , wherein the coplanar waveguide and dipole antenna lie in different planes separated by a passivation layer.

5. An on-chip antenna as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the dipole antenna comprises at least one comb shaped dipole element, the comb shaped dipole element comprising a base and a plurality of substantially parallel fingers extending from the base.

6. An on-chip antenna as claimed in claim 5 , wherein the length of the fingers increases towards the center of the base.

7. An on-chip antenna as claimed in claim 5 , wherein the base is curved.

8. An on-chip antenna as claimed in claim 5 , wherein the comb shaped dipole element has a mirror symmetry about a symmetry axis in a plane parallel to the first face.

9. An on-chip antenna as claimed in claim 5 , comprising two comb shaped dipole elements arranged back to back.

10. An on-chip antenna as claimed in claim 9 , wherein the dipole antenna has a mirror symmetry about first and second symmetry axes, the second symmetry axis being normal to the first.

11. An on-chip antenna as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the substrate comprises a silicon layer.

12. An on-chip antenna as claimed in claim 11 , wherein the substrate further comprises a silicon dioxide layer.

13. An on-chip antenna as claimed in claim 1 , further comprising a signal source connected to the feed structure and configured to provide a signal at wavelength λ.

14. An on-chip antenna as claimed in claim 13 , wherein the thickness of the substrate is in the range 0.6λ to 0.8λ.

15. An on-chip antenna as claimed in claim 13 , wherein the distance between the dipole antenna and the edge of the substrate is in the range 0.6λ to 0.8λ.

16. An on-chip antenna as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the substrate and dipole antenna structure are dimensioned for mm wave or THz operations.

17. An on-chip antenna as claimed in claim 1 further comprising at least one separator arranged in or around the substrate, the separator having a dielectric permittivity lower than that of the substrate.

18. An on-chip antenna as claimed in claim 17 , wherein the separator is an air gap.

19. An on-chip antenna array comprising:

a plurality of on-chip antennae, each on chip antenna comprising

an electrically insulating substrate having first and second faces;

a metal layer arranged on the second face; and,

a dipole antenna structure arranged on the first face, the dipole antenna structure comprising a dipole antenna and a feed structure connected to the dipole antenna;

the on-chip antenna being configured such that when the feed structure is fed with an electrical signal it operates simultaneously in (i) at least one dielectric resonator mode to function as a dielectric resonance antenna, and (ii) at least one dipole mode to function as a cavity backed dipole antenna

the antennae being arranged on a common base layer in an n*m array where n and m are positive integers;

each substrate being separated from the adjacent substrate by a separator having a dielectric permittivity lower than that of the substrate.

20. An on-chip antenna array as claimed in claim 19 wherein the separator is an air gap.
